Post Office Directory of all traders in Lincoln in 1855

Ackrill Harriet (Mrs.), grocer, 3 Canwick road
Adcock William jun. County Club House, Castle hill
Adcock William sen. pianoforte tuner, Castle hill
Adlard Charles, butcher, 4 Waterside south
Adrian George, taxidermist & naturalist, 364 High street
Akrill Charles, printer, bookseller, bookbinder, stationer & dealer in patent medicines & paperhangings, & agent to Sunday School union, & United Kingdom & General Provident institution, 259 High Street
Akrill Mary (Mrs.), confectioner & baker, 333 High Street
Akrill William, cattle dealer, 10 Grantham place
Akrill William, cattle salesman, 10 Grantham street
Alburn Robert, Fox & Hounds, 33 Steep hill
Allenby John, chemist & druggist, 5 Bailgate
Allenby Thomas, coal merchant, 16 Park
Allies Rebecca (Mrs.), furniture broker, 19 Steep hill
Allis William, beer retailer, 22 Far Newland
Allott Henry, baker & corn dealer, 265 High street & 34 Strait
Allport John, master of Central National schools, Silver street
AIlsop Francis John, pharmaceutical chemist & agent to County Hailstorm insurance company, 215 High street
Allsopp William, pork butcher, 38 Steep bill
Allwood Thomas, chimney sweeper, 4 Westgate
Alsop George, blacking maker, 5 Waterside south
Amatt Henry, umbrella maker, 162 & 163 High street
Anderson Samuel, boot & shoe maker, 6 Park Lane
Anderton Henry, collar & harness maker, 425 High street
Andrew Richard, lodging house, 49 High street
Andrew William, bootmaker, 6 Guildhall street
Andrew William, grocer & baker, 16 Waterside south
Andrew William, solicitor, secretary to the Lincoln Corn Exchange & New Market companies, treasurer to the City charities, secretary to the Lincoln building society, secretary to the Midland Counties fire & life insurance company, & clerk to the City magistrates, Guildhall Street Andrews George, butcher, 17 Bailgate
Andrews William Story, butcher, Priorygate
Appleby William, cabinet maker, 6 Waterside north
Arnold Nathaniel, cowkeeper, 21 Waterside south
Asher John, hosier, hatter etc. 230 High street
Ashly George, wheelwright, 32 Westgate
Ashley William, wine & spirit & porter merchant, & agent to Standard life office, 181 High street
Ashton William, auctioneer & appraiser, 28 Melville street
Ashton William, bricklayer, plasterer & boarding house, 6 Saltergate
Ashton William, butcher, 6 Newland
Aspland Tunnard, shopkeeper, 31 Strait
Asman Catherine (Mrs.), beer retailer, 44 Sincil street
Atkinson George, manager at Messrs. Clayton, Shuttleworth & Co.s Iron works, Stamp end. Waterside north
Atkinson James, coach builder, 341 High street
Atkinson John, blacksmith & farrier, 15 Church lane
Atkinson Misses, ladies boarding school, Priory minister yard
Axtell Thomas, tailor, woollen draper & hatter, 182 High street

Bacon Elizabeth (Mrs.), hosier, 28 Steep hill
Bagaley John, collar & harness maker, 1 Waterside south
Bainbridge George, general draper, hatter &c. 878 High street
Baker Ann (Mrs.), baker, 48 High street
Baker Thomas, ropemaker, St. Marks square
Ball William, fellmonger, 38 High street
Bannister William, tobacco pipe maker, 2 Freeschool lane
Barber John, bricklayer & mason, Jacksons court, Waterside north
Barker David, shopkeeper, 40 Hungate
Barker Nathaniel, ropemaker, St. Martins row
Barker Robert, stone & marble mason, Sincil street
Barlow & Allison, tea merchants & general grocers, 226 & 276 High Street
Barlow Ann (Mrs.), straw bonnet maker, 27 Bailgate
Barnes & Birch, builders, Beaumont place
Barnes Tempest, whitesmith, 3 Hungate
Barratt George, basket maker, 21 Waterside north
Barratt John, beer retailer, 12 Brayford side
Barrell Richard, grocer, 9 High Street
Barrett Arthur, commercial clerk, 7 Melville street
Barrett Elizabeth (Mrs.), beer retailer, 69 High street
Barrett Robert, beer retailer, Union road
Battle & Maltby, chemists & druggists (agricultural), 294 High street
Battle John Richard, farmer etc, Potter Hanworth & 294 High Street
Barrett Sarah (Mrs.), umbrella maker, 340 High street
Bausor William, general draper, hosier, haberdasher etc, 198 High street
Bavin Thomas, shoemaker. 55 Waterside north
Baxter Thomas, Three Tuns, 67 Bailgate
Bayles Isaac, lodging house, 2 Grantham place
Bayles Slater, hatter, hosier & gloves, boot, shoe & umbrella warehouse, 253 High street
Beard Charles, saddler & harness maker, 299 High street
Beard William, linen & woollen draper, mercer, hosier, haberdasher, carpet warehouse, & undertaker, 306 High street
Becket Elizabeth & Sarah (Misses), ladies boarding school, 365 High street
Beech Rebecca (Mrs.), grocer, 40 High street
Beech William, chandlers shop & day school, 22 Broadgate
Bell Adam Thompson, tailor & draper, 15 Waterside south
Beech Richard William, paperhanger, 42 Steep hill
Bell Curtis (Mrs.), milliner etc. 32 Silver street
Bell Harriet (Miss), dressmaker, 24 Park
Bell Matthew, boat builder, Brayfordside
Bell William, dealer in firewood &c. Waterside north
Bell William, sheriffs officer for the city, 36 Waterside north
Bell William Curtis, maltster & brewer, 37 Waterside north
Bellamy & Hardy, architects & surveyors, 30 Broadgate
Bellatti Isabella (Mrs.), seminary, 14 Beaumont place
Bellatti Louis Lawrance, clock & watch maker, 34 Steep hill
Bellatti William, auctioneer, 14 Beaumont place
Belton Thomas Storey, maltster, Pelham street, & at Marton, Gainsborough
Bennett Robert, chemist & druggist, 32 Waterside north
Bentley William, market gardener, 85 High street
Bescoby Joseph, wheelwright. High street
Bescoby Thomas, baker, 33 High street
Betham Edward & Son, surveyors & land agents, clerks of works at Lincoln cathedral, & sequestrators to the Bishop of the diocese, Minster yard
Bevitt John, boatwright, 6 Union place, Waterside south
Bingley Henry, shopkeeper & baker, 21 Mauds hill terrace
Binns David, stone mason, Waterside south
Binns Frank, stone mason, 11 Brayford wharf
Bishop George, clock & watch maker, 40 Steep hill
Bishop Harriet (Miss), straw hat maker, 1 St. Marys street
Bishop Thomas, tailor, draper/.hosier, glover & batter, 240 High street
Black Isaac, feather dealer, 1 Meanwell court. Waterside south
Blackburn Thomas, Red Lion, Hungate
Blades William, tailor, Cornhill
Blaiden Matthew, dyer & scourer, 6 Silver street
Blakey George, hairdresser & toy dealer, Guildhall street
Blakey John, hairdresser & perfumer, jeweller & silversmith, & register office for servants, 4 Guildhall street
Bloodworth Richard, Adam & Eve, & farmer, Lindum road
Blow Edward, firewood dealer, Taylors Court, High street
Blow Henry, clock case maker, Priorygate
Blyth Richard, land surveyor, 13 Grantham place
Blyton Edward, farmer, 62 High street
Bocock Mary (Mrs.), shopkeeper, 22 Hungate
Body Benjamin & Co. grocers & tallow chandlers, 2 Bailgate
Boldock Joseph, tailor, Howards passage, High street
Bonser Samuel, tea dealer & grocer, & agent to Era life office, 300 High street
Borland Adam, travelling draper, 20 Sincill street
Bourne John Henry, butcher, 37 Hungate
Bousfleld Thomas, general postmaster, Cornhill
Brandham Seth, tailor, 9 Pelham Street
Bray Isaac, coal merchant, Brayford wharf
Brentnall Charles, George & Dragon, 100 High Street
Brewer Charles, blacking manufacturer, 40 Newland street
Brewster Thomas, Sloop, 47 Waterside north
Briggs John, general dealer, 36 High street
Briggs Thomas, shopkeeper, 61 Bailgate
Briggs Thomas, stable keeper, 370 High street
Briggs William, butcher, 14 Waterside north
Brightmore Henry, hairdresser, 13 Waterside south
Broadbent Edward Farr, surgeon, 6 Eastgate
Brogden Thomas John Nathaniel, auctioneer, valuer, printer, news agent, & agent to Lincolnshire Chronicle, 24 Silver street
Bromehead Edmund Arthur, solicitor, proctor, registrar of peculiars, steward of the bail, & agent to Sheffield fire office, & agent to Clerical, Medical & General life insurance, 3 James Street
Brook George, teacher of music, Rasen lane
Brook William Henry, brewer & maltster, Waterside north
Brooke William & Henry, booksellers, stationers & printers, 300 High street
Brooke Henry, cutler, 20 Strait
Brooks James, reporter & correspondent for the Lincolnshire Chronicle, Gas cottage, Carholme road
Brooks James, reporter for the press, 4 Carholme road
Brown Edward, black & shoeing smith, 3 Thorngate
Brown Francis, farmer, Steep hill
Brown George, Black Horse, 5 Easlgate
Brown Jacob, boot & shoe maker, 48 Steep hill
Brown Maria (Mrs.), beer retailer, Stamp end, Waterside north
Brown Mary Ann (Mrs.), staymaker, 34 Park lane
Brown Richard, grocer & shoemaker, 1 St. Botolph terrace
Brown Robert, wheelwright, Newport
Brown Susanna (Mrs.), Harlequin, 21 Steep hill
Brown Thomas, solicitor, & solicitor in Insolvent Debtors court, 32 Steep hill
Brown William, horse dealer, Bracebridge
Brumby Thomas, printer & stationer, 1 Butchery street
Brummitt James, blacksmith, 11 Guildhall street
Brummitt John, rope & twine maker, 82 Bailgate
Bryan Mrs. artist & teacher of modelling wax flowers & leather, 243 High street
Bryan Robert Hoff, watch & clock maker, silversmith &c. 243 High street
Budd James, Green Dragon, & butcher, Waterside north, & 13 & 14 Newmarket
Bufham John, mariner, & agent to Hope Mutual assurance & Guarantee society, 291 High street
Bufbam Mary (Mrs.), milliner & dressmaker, 291 High street
Bull Mary Ann (Mrs.), beer retailer, 10 Westgate
Burley William, broker, 126 High street
Burnett Charles, tailor, 3 Danesgate
Burras John Smith, cooper, basket maker etc. 9 St. Mary street
Burton Frederick & Son, solicitors, Lindum road
Burton Frederick, solicitor, clerk to magistrates of Kesteven, clerk to Witham navigation company, clerk to gaol sessions for county, commissioner for taking acknowledgments of married women, Lindum road
Burton John Francis, solicitor & clerk to subdivision meetings of lieutenancy, Lindum road
Burton John, proprietor of the fair ground, 17 Grantham street
Burton Thomas, beer retailer, 46 High street
Bushell Peter, butcher, 338 High street
Butt John, druggist, 91 High street
